[0013] The present invention will be further described in detail below in conjunction with specific embodiments.

[0014] A production process for delamination-proof and water-seepage-proof vertical plywood. The process includes the following steps in sequence: 1) Cleaning: Clean up the impurities attached to the surface of the recovered waste plywood. The impurities include cement attached to the surface and used for boards. fixed nails; 2) sawing: send the cleaned waste plywood into a sawing platform equipped with multiple saws to obtain a single strip of plywood of equal width, and the sawing width of the single strip of equal width plywood is the same as the obtained vertical The thickness of the plywood is the same, and the width of a single strip of the equal-width plywood is 10 mm to 100 mm; 3) Glue application: the single strip of the equal-width plywood is sent to the glue coating machine to apply glue to the surface of the single strip, and the thickness of the glue o...

Abstract

The invention discloses a production process and equipment for anti-delaminating anti-seepage vertical veneers. The process comprises the steps of cleaning, saw cutting, gluing, overturning, paving, hot pressing, sanding and recombining in sequence, and then the anti-delaminating anti-seepage vertical veneers are obtained. The production equipment for the anti-delaminating anti-seepage vertical veneers comprises an overturning mechanism used for achieving overturning and a pressing and edging mechanism. According to different strength, the upper surfaces and the lower surfaces of the vertical veneers as core boards need to be covered with GMT sheets, SFT sheets, LFT sheets, CFRT sheets and other enhancement layers of different strength, and the strength of the veneers is effectively improved. The veneers have the functions of seepage prevention and wear resistance at the same time. The application range of the veneers is effectively enlarged. The veneers arranged vertically are used as the core boards. The angle between the lamination gluing direction of single veneers and the thickness direction of the veneers is 90 degrees. The problems of delamination and cracking between single veneers are effectively solved. The cost is lowered by utilizing waste veneers. Reutilization of resources is realized. The production process and equipment have good market prospects. The equipment is simple in structure and convenient to maintain.

technical field [0001] The invention relates to the technical field of boards, in particular to a production process and equipment for an anti-delamination and anti-seepage water vertical plywood. Background technique [0002] Plywood is widely used in the board industry because of its low manufacturing cost and high strength. Plywood is made of multi-layer veneers pressed by glue, so it contains a lot of glue, resulting in poor heat resistance and waterproof performance; As a result, the board cannot be used. At present, there is a technology in the market to apply waterproof paint on its surface to improve the water resistance. However, after a period of time, the board will still have moisture problems such as water seepage, which cannot be completely solved. Every year, a large amount of plywood is discarded due to problems such as moisture and cannot be reused, resulting in waste of resources.
